Best Roofing Options: Varieties of Materials and Their Strengths

Roofing products serve an key role in the overall effectiveness and longevity of a home. Various types of roofing materials are available, each delivering unique benefits tailored to specific needs. Asphalt shingles are popular for their affordability and ease of installation, providing consistent protection against the elements. Metal roofing is recognized for its durability and energy efficiency, often outperforming traditional materials. Clay and concrete tiles grant a distinctive aesthetic and excellent thermal performance, making them suitable for warmer climates.

Wood wooden shakes and shingles, while needing more upkeep, offer a natural appearance and excellent insulation. Additionally, man-made materials, such as rubber or composite shingles, blend the appearance of conventional choices with enhanced longevity and lower upkeep needs. Each option presents distinct advantages, allowing homeowners to select based on cost, climate, and desired aesthetics, ultimately contributing to the home's integrity and value.

Spotting Routine Roofing Concerns and Approaches to Address Them

Frequent roofing problems can significantly affect a home's stability. Leaks are among the most common issues and may result from damaged shingles, incorrect flashing, or worn sealants. Early detection of these leaks is crucial since they can cause severe water damage if neglected. Another usual concern is moss and algae growth, which can harm the roof's materials and appearance. Consistent surface cleaning can help control complete guide this issue.

Additionally, damaged or missing shingles show deterioration, often calling for replacement to keep protection against the elements. Poor ventilation can also result in an accumulation of heat, causing early wear of roofing materials. Homeowners are recommended to do regular inspections and engage professional roofers for remedies suited to specific issues. Timely identification and resolution of these common problems can significantly extend a roof's lifespan and protect the home's overall structure.

Frequent Inspections Matter

Frequent assessments are key in increasing the lifespan of a roof. By spotting potential concerns early, homeowners can avoid minor problems from escalating major damage. A detailed inspection generally includes checking for missing shingles, assessing flashing durability, and checking gutters for debris buildup. These inspections allow timely interventions, ensuring the roof remains sealed and structurally stable. Also, seasonal inspections help in adapting maintenance approaches based on variable weather conditions, which may impact roof performance. Establishing a regular inspection schedule, ideally twice a year, enables homeowners to stay proactive about roof care. Such diligence not only improves roof durability but also contributes to the property's overall value, making it a smart investment.

How long Does a Typical Roofing Project Take to Finish?

A typical roof installation typically takes 1-2 weeks to finish, based on multiple considerations such as the roof size, material type, weather conditions, and any unforeseen complications that may arise during the project.

What Guarantees Is Offered with Roof Installation?

Roofing service warranties typically feature workmanship warranties spanning one to ten years and material warranties lasting up to 50 years. The specifics often depend on the roofing materials used and the service provider's guidelines.
